First Pics of Charity Bike-- Here is the status. As you see the rear fender has been cut up with Jack-O-Lantern faces.
These faces will be lit up by neon Green L.E.D's. The paint scheme is gloss black frame/forks/struts. Deep tangerine with
metaflake skins. Art work of evil Jack-O-Laterns all over the bike including coordinating art on rear fender faces.
The seat (my signature seat) was done by Spiked Leatherworks out of Huston, TX and we have a set of ShotGun Exhausts
that are Gloss black that were coated with glass..that's right glass donated by Killa Cycles out of TX..Love Texians! The
exhausts will get old skool wrap at elbows.
The motor will also be painted tangerine with the heads painted gloss black. There is a 3" open belt primary to ride
along side the 80" EVO we have on order for 4 weeks now.
